Zac Poonen - Judging Ourselves at The Breaking of Bread
Summary
Zac Poonen teaches that approaching the Lord's table requires honest self-examination and a humble, servant attitude toward others, exemplified by Jesus washing His disciples' feet. Rather than judging others' failings, Christians should examine themselves, reject superiority based on education or status, and recognize the fundamental equality of all believers in the body of Christ.
